This Masterclass Certificate in Sustainable Outdoor Furniture provides comprehensive training in designing and crafting eco-friendly outdoor pieces. You'll learn to select sustainable materials, optimize production processes for minimal environmental impact, and explore innovative design solutions.
Learning outcomes include proficiency in sustainable material sourcing (e.g., reclaimed wood, recycled aluminum), design principles for durability and weather resistance, and environmentally conscious manufacturing techniques. Graduates will be equipped to create stylish and environmentally responsible outdoor furniture.
The program's duration is typically 8 weeks, delivered through a blend of online modules, practical workshops (where applicable), and interactive projects. This flexible format caters to busy professionals and enthusiasts alike. The curriculum integrates current industry best practices in eco-design and sustainable manufacturing.
The Masterclass Certificate in Sustainable Outdoor Furniture is highly relevant to the growing eco-conscious design industry. Graduates will possess valuable skills sought after by manufacturers, designers, and retailers committed to sustainability. This specialization in sustainable outdoor furniture design positions you at the forefront of a rapidly expanding market segment.
The program also covers crucial aspects of life cycle assessment, reducing carbon footprint in furniture design, and the ethical sourcing of materials. Successful completion earns you a recognized certificate, enhancing your professional profile and career prospects.
